Marble surfaces, known for their timeless elegance and luxurious appeal, require regular maintenance to retain their pristine beauty. Marble polishing abrasives play a crucial role in this process, helping to restore and enhance the natural shine of marble floors, countertops, and other surfaces.
What are Marble Polishing Abrasives?
Marble polishing abrasives are specially designed tools used to grind, smooth, and polish marble surfaces. They come in various forms, including resin-bonded, metal-bonded, and magnesite abrasives, each tailored for different stages of the polishing process.
Types of Marble Polishing Abrasives
- Resin-Bonded Abrasives – Ideal for fine polishing and achieving a mirror-like finish.
- Metal-Bonded Abrasives – Used for aggressive grinding and removing deep scratches.
- Magnesite Abrasives – Perfect for medium and final polishing stages.
- Diamond Polishing Pads – Highly effective for wet and dry polishing applications.

How to Choose the Right Marble Polishing Abrasives
Selecting the right abrasive depends on:
- The condition of the marble (light dullness, deep scratches, or heavy wear)
- The desired finish (matte, semi-gloss, or high-gloss)
- The type of polishing equipment being used
